PharmaAnveshan is a prestigious national initiative organized by the Pharmacy Council of India to commemorate National Pharmacy Education Day on 6th March, marking the birth anniversary of Prof. M. L. Schroff, the Father of Pharmacy Education in India.

Prof. Mahadeva Lal Schroff (1902–1971) is revered as the Father of Pharmacy Education in India. He pioneered formal pharmaceutical education by establishing India’s first pharmacy department at Banaras Hindu University in 1937.

Prof. Schroff played a crucial role in shaping modern pharmacy curricula and professional standards in the country. His vision laid the foundation for organised pharmacy education, research, and regulation in India. In recognition of his immense contributions, his birth anniversary (6th March) is celebrated as National Pharmacy Education Day in India.

About Pharmacy Council of India(PCI)

The Pharmacy Council of India (PCI) is a statutory body established in 1949 under the Pharmacy Act, 1948, operating under the Ministry of Health and Family Welfare, Govt. of India. It regulates pharmacy education, sets minimum standards for qualification (D.Pharm, B.Pharm, M.Pharm and Pharm.D.), approves institutions, and maintains the central register of pharmacists to ensure uniform professional standards nationwide.

PCI Sets minimum requirements for admission, curriculum, and practical training for courses like D.Pharm, B.Pharm, M.Pharm and Pharm.D. and it Conducts meticulous on-site inspections to approve institutions for conducting pharmacy courses under Section 12 of the Pharmacy Act. PCI also enforces a Code of Ethics to ensure accountability and professional integrity among Pharmacist practitioners.

Conclave Overview

Pharma Anveshan-2026 is a Pharmacy Council of India Supported and Sponsored Academia-Industry Conclave on “Future Pharma Ecosystem: Fostering Synergy among Academia, Industry, Research, Regulatory and Practice”. The event shall be organized by Dadhichi College of Pharmacy, Odisha on 22nd March 2026 at The Institution Of Engineers (India), Odisha State Centre, Unit 4, Bhouma Nagar, Bhubaneswar, Odisha 751022.

Pharma Anveshan-2026 is a premier national event, bringing together researchers, academicians, and industry experts to discuss cutting-edge advancements in pharmaceutical sciences. Aligned with the Sustainable Development Goals (SDGs) and the vision of a New India, the event fosteringthe meaningful dialogue between academia and industry, focusing on innovation, collaboration, and sustainable growth in the pharmaceutical sector to strengthen healthcare outcomes and national development. It serves as a dynamic platform for academia–industry collaboration, policy dialogue, research exchange, and professional networking.
